#41fe28 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#41fe28 is composed of 25.5% red, 99.6%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 74.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.3%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 113 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 57.6%. #41fe28 color hex could be obtained by blending #82ff50 with #00fd00. Closest websafe color is: #33ff33.

#41fe28 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#41fe28 has RGB values of R:65, G:254,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0.74, M:0, Y:0.84, K:0. Its decimal value is 4324904.

Shades and Tints of #41fe28
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#021300 is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#41fe28
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d9a8c is the less saturated color, while #41fe28 is the most saturated one.
